The Birth of Cinema: Silent Films and Projectors

1. The Lumière Brothers and Cinematograph (1895): Capturing Motion on Film

The Lumière Brothers, Auguste and Louis Lumière, made cinematic history with the invention of the Cinematograph. This portable motion-picture camera, projector, and film processing device allowed them to capture, develop, and project moving images. 2. Sound On Film (1927): The Arrival of Talkies

The transition from silent films to “talkies” marked a seismic shift in the industry. With the release of “The Jazz Singer” in 1927, the integration of synchronized sound transformed the cinematic landscape. Audiences were now able to experience not only moving images but also synchronized dialogue and music, adding a new layer of realism to storytelling.

The Technicolor Revolution

3. Technicolor (1932): Vibrant Colors on the Silver Screen

Technicolor, a pioneering color motion picture process, brought a burst of vibrant hues to the silver screen. Films like “The Wizard of Oz” (1939) and “Gone with the Wind” (1939) showcased the potential of color in storytelling. Technicolor became synonymous with the golden age of Hollywood and forever changed the visual aesthetics of cinema.

Advancements in Special Effects

4. Stop-Motion Animation (1933): The Magic of King Kong

The groundbreaking use of stop-motion animation in “King Kong” (1933) allowed filmmakers to bring a giant ape to life. Willis O’Brien’s innovative techniques set the stage for the future of special effects, opening up new possibilities for creating fantastical creatures and worlds.

5. Digital Animation (1995): Pixar’s “Toy Story”

Pixar’s “Toy Story” (1995) marked a watershed moment with the first entirely computer-animated feature film. The film demonstrated the potential of digital animation in creating visually stunning and emotionally resonant stories. The success of “Toy Story” paved the way for a new era in animated filmmaking.

Advancements in Filmmaking Tools

6. Steadicam (1975): Fluid Camera Movement

The invention of the Steadicam by Garrett Brown introduced a revolutionary way to capture smooth and stabilized shots. This handheld camera stabilizing system allowed filmmakers to achieve dynamic and fluid movement, influencing the way films were shot and enhancing the visual storytelling experience.

7. Digital Cameras (2000s): Redefining Cinematography

The advent of digital cameras revolutionized the filmmaking process. Cameras like the RED One and ARRI Alexa offered filmmakers the flexibility of shooting in high resolution with greater control over the image. Digital cinematography became a standard in the industry, providing new possibilities for creativity and efficiency.

CGI and Visual Effects

8. Jurassic Park (1993): The Rise of CGI Dinosaurs

Steven Spielberg’s “Jurassic Park” (1993) showcased the potential of computer-generated imagery (CGI) in creating realistic and lifelike creatures. The groundbreaking visual effects in the film marked a turning point in the use of CGI, paving the way for its widespread adoption in the film industry.

9. Motion Capture Technology (2001): Bringing Characters to Life

Motion capture technology, popularized by films like “The Lord of the Rings” trilogy and “Avatar,” enables filmmakers to capture the movements of actors and translate them into digital characters. This technology has been instrumental in creating memorable characters and pushing the boundaries of visual storytelling.

Immersive Sound Technologies

10. Dolby Atmos (2012): Three-Dimensional Soundscapes

Dolby Atmos revolutionized cinema sound by introducing three-dimensional audio. With speakers placed all around the auditorium and even on the ceiling, Dolby Atmos creates an immersive and enveloping audio experience. This technology enhances the storytelling by allowing filmmakers to precisely position and move sounds in a three-dimensional space.

Virtual Production and Augmented Reality

11. Virtual Production (2019): Real-Time Filmmaking

Virtual production, exemplified by films like “The Mandalorian,” utilizes real-time rendering and virtual sets to create immersive environments. This approach allows filmmakers to see the final composition on set, enabling creative decisions to be made in real time. Virtual production is reshaping traditional filmmaking processes.

12. Augmented Reality (Ongoing): Interactive Cinematic Experiences

The integration of augmented reality (AR) in filmmaking is an emerging trend that holds the potential to transform the cinematic experience.
